Dental Nurse:
* Assist the dentist during various dental procedures, ensuring a smooth and efficient workflow.
* Prepare and sterilise dental instruments, equipment, and materials for treatment.
* Provide chairside assistance to the dentist, anticipating their needs and providing support.
* Maintain a clean and organised dental surgery, following strict infection control protocols.
* Educate patients on oral hygiene practices and post-operative care instructions.
* Record accurate and detailed dental charting and treatment notes.
* Manage and maintain dental supplies and inventory, restocking as necessary.
* Collaborate with the dental receptionist to ensure smooth patient flow and efficient scheduling.
* Assist with dental laboratory procedures, including pouring and trimming models, and fabricating temporary restorations.
